Gerard Turley, B.A., MA. (Econ) , Ph.D., lectures in Economics at the National University of Ireland, Galway. He previously worked as a currency trader and economist with AIB Capital Markets, Dublin and as a Research Associate at the Centre for Economic Reform and Transformation, Heriot-Watt University, Edinburgh. Maureen Maloney, B.SW, M.B.A., M.EconSc lectures in Management at the National University of Ireland, Galway. She has also worked as an economic consultant to SIPTU. Francis O’Toole, B.A., M.Mangt.Sc., Ph.D. lectures in Economics at Trinity College Dublin. He has also worked as an economic consultant in the area of competition policy.
